Can anyone comment on the Haven site at Prestatyn Sands? I'm more concerned in the suitability for kids - age 5 and 3. Is there things for them to do and are there any competitions or entertainment for them early evening? And how expensive is the food?
Thanks
Hi. Been here twice. Small site but good entertainment in evenings and nice pool. You will have to buy the passes for the entertainment. Food is standard pub prices on site ranging from £8-9 for adults and £4-5 for kids. Local town within a 15 minute walk with a Newly built Tesco's and retail park and Aldi close by. Plenty of cheap takeaways in the area that deliver to camp. Lovely beach at Barkby beach next to Pontins as its lovely and flat.0 -

I booked for the first time yesterday at a haven. The total price for 6 people was £59.25. Then the email with the service charge and entertainment passes arrived making in a total of £149.10. I checked with haven and the direct price and for exactly the same holiday is £125. Has anyone else had this problem?? The price match is only for holidays with groups of up to 4, even so the haven price for a group of 4 is still £125 for same holiday. Don't quite understand how sun holidays are a deal when it is cheaper to buy direct????0
